TitlePAPERS RELATING TO FORGED BANK NOTES: PAPERS RELATING TO WILLIAM RAY AND THE PAYMENT OF HIS EXPENSES
Date1817 - 1822
DescriptionBundle comprises papers, mainly correspondence, relating to William Ray, a cotton manufacturer from Stockport who was involved in the detection of forged notes. Ray wrote to the Bank asking to be compensated for his efforts. He names utterers of forged notes that he helped to detect and lists his expenses.
